Transaction 50cf870937603775964ad692e3026e75c37d6f2ff4624b41db19806fbc09b14c
1 Input
2 Outputs
- 50cf870937603775964ad692e3026e75c37d6f2ff4624b41db19806fbc09b14c:0
- 50cf870937603775964ad692e3026e75c37d6f2ff4624b41db19806fbc09b14c:1
value 1050000
address 3LtLJpdkpFR3GwMnhgXAGJDdo7q9LLMwUM
value 15920655
address 1BbL2aXNFe3VfsWeTaeeRwcPkksHHBt8Ar